Let's dive deeper into the federal regulations on drinking water. The Safe Drinking Water Act (SDWA), enacted in 1974, is the main federal law that ensures the quality of our drinking water. It authorizes the Environmental Protection Agency (EPA) to set standards for drinking water quality and oversee the implementation of these standards by public water systems.
Under the SDWA, the EPA has established maximum contaminant levels (MCLs) for various contaminants that may be present in drinking water. These contaminants include bacteria, viruses, chemicals, and other harmful substances. Public water systems are required to regularly test their water and treat it if necessary to meet these MCLs.
In addition to federal regulations, each state also has its own set of regulations governing drinking water. These regulations may be more stringent than the federal standards, depending on the specific needs and concerns of the state's population. State agencies are responsible for enforcing these regulations and ensuring compliance.
Water quality monitoring is a crucial aspect of ensuring the safety of our drinking water. Public water systems are required to regularly sample and test their water for a wide range of contaminants. This includes testing for bacteria, such as E. coli, which can indicate the presence of fecal contamination. Other tests may include measuring the levels of disinfectants, such as chlorine, used to treat the water, as well as testing for the presence of heavy metals, pesticides, and other potentially harmful substances.
When it comes to water treatment, public water systems employ various methods to remove contaminants and ensure the water is safe to drink. These methods may include filtration, disinfection with chemicals like chlorine or ultraviolet light, and the use of activated carbon to remove organic compounds. The specific treatment processes used depend on the quality of the source water and the contaminants present.
